The Chevrolet Tahoe and Suburban, as well as the GMC Yukon, XL and Denali from the 2015 interim model year boast with standard OnStar 4G LTE with Wi-Fi hotspot and a 3-GB/3-month trial for the mid-range LT and top-spec LTZ trim levels.
LTZ specification and LT with Luxury Package vehicles come with General Motors' wireless charging feature for smartphones and a hands-free power liftgate too. Other notable updates that are offered as standard on LT and LTZ trim levels are Siri Eyes Free and Text Message Alerts, which will keep the tech-savvy happy.
Brownstone Metallic is the only addition to the exterior hues list. Last but not least, 4WD LT models can be kitted with a Z71 Off-Road Package, while LT and LTZ vehicles can be beautified by opting for the Texas Edition option. As a final add-on, MyLink with Navigation is now a standard feature on LTZ models.
